One Tech Engineering is searching for an E&C Engineer for a position near Muleshoe, Texas. The E&C Engineer will be supporting two single-cycle combustion turbine projects.
The candidate must be a US citizen or hold a green card. The candidate should have 3+ years of experience supporting EPC (Engineering, Procurement, and Construction) projects involving combustion turbines.

Q: What skills or qualities help someone succeed as a Mrb Engineer?
A: To succeed as a Mechanical Engineer, key technical skills include proficiency in computer-aided design (CAD) software, knowledge of mechanical systems and thermodynamics, and experience with finite element analysis (FEA) and computational fluid dynamics (CFD). Soft skills such as strong communication, problem-solving, and collaboration abilities are also crucial, as Mechanical Engineers often work in cross-functional teams and must effectively convey complex ideas to stakeholders. By combining technical expertise with effective communication and collaboration skills, Mechanical Engineers can drive innovation, improve product design, and contribute to the success of their organization.
